Meet Paul Hoomes
Mr. Paul Hoomes is a proud HBCU alumnus of Alabama State University. His ASU foundation has stayed with him throughout his life and continues to shape the voice, presence, and spirit behind OZZz.
He also holds a special place in ASU history as the very first mascot for Alabama State University — a role that connected him early to the school’s energy, pride, and legacy.
ASU helped prepare him for the evolution that would later become OZZz.

The People Who Helped Shape the Journey
Along the way, three important pillars helped shape the foundation for what OZZz would become: Roger Chaney, Johnathon “Ball” Crum, and Ralph “Smashbrosradio” Mobley.
Roger Chaney was the initiator. After the two served together on a YMCA panel, Chaney invited Mr. Hoomes to join his podcast. What began as one opportunity turned into about twelve shows and gave Mr. Hoomes his first real experience behind the mic.
Later, Chaney became the producer of Mr. Hoomes’ first podcast, The AMS with Hoomes, which was filmed from his home.
During that season, Mr. Hoomes connected with Johnathon Demetrius “Ball” Crum, creator of the successful Facebook platform WTAT — Where They At Though. Crum was looking for voices to join his podcast, Out-Land-Ish Podcast, recorded live from the Smash Bros Radio studio.
That experience introduced Mr. Hoomes to Ralph “Smashbrosradio” Mobley, one of the founders of Smash Bros Radio.
Ralph and his brother, OT “Smashbrosradio” Mobley, have a deep history in Birmingham’s music community. Their influence, platform, and connection to local culture helped create the space where OZZz would finally take shape.
The Beginning of OZZz
On January 6, 2023, Ralph called Mr. Hoomes and asked if he was ready to do a morning show.
Of course, he was not.
But he said yes.
And that is when OZZz was born.
What OZZz Is Today
Today, OZZz — Your Dutch Uncle — is an unconventional voice for real conversations about relationships, family dynamics, trauma, personal growth, self-improvement, music, community, and everyday life.
It is a platform for the kinds of conversations people often think about but do not always say out loud.
What started without fanfare has become a space for honesty, reflection, lived experience, and straight-talk wisdom.
